Best time to go to Skegness

The best time to visit Skegness is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What is there to see in Skegness?
Cultural venues include Embassy Theatre and Anderby Drainage Museum. Attractions such as Fantasy Island, Butlins and Lucky Strike are fun for children of all ages. The natural setting is picturesque, namely the beaches, and places to see include: Skegness Beach, Gibraltar Point National Nature and Tower Gardens. What's the weather like in Skegness?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Skegness is 777 mm.
